hide behind

phrasal verb·1 sense·particle behind

Meanings

1

Use something as a cover or excuse

Why “behind”? A hidden cause sits behind the action you can see.

He hides behind his job title.
He uses his job title as a shield from criticism.
The company hides behind complex rules.
The company uses complex rules as an excuse.

Don't confuse with

hide behindhide under

Hide behind means use something as a cover or excuse. Hide under means conceal something beneath a covering.
